| Description/Outcomes | Simple analog wave shaping circuits, Sinusoidal and square wave generators. Design of RC active filters, ADC's and DAC's. Discrete transforms. Digital filter design. |
| arabic Description/Outcomes | |
| objectives | Understanding the basic concepts of analog signal generation and shaping.
Getting familiar with Data converters, discrete time transforms, and Digital filter Design.
